Baked Honey Soy Chicken

Tender chicken thighs baked in a simple honey-soy-ginger marinade for a sweet and savory weeknight meal.
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 40 minutes
Total Time 1 hour 15 minutes
Servings 3 people

Ingredients
  

  • 1 1/2 lb chicken thighs about 700 grams
  • 2 inch fresh ginger peeled and chopped (about 5 cm)
  • 3 garlic cloves peeled and chopped
  • 1 tablespoon soy sauce
  • 1 tablespoon oyster sauce
  • 1 tablespoon honey
  • 1 teaspoon sesame oil
  • 3 dashes white pepper
  • 1 pinch salt

Instructions
 

  • Rinse the chicken thighs and pat them dry with paper towels.
  • Finely chop the peeled ginger and garlic.
  • In a mixing bowl, combine chopped ginger, chopped garlic, soy sauce, oyster sauce, honey, sesame oil, white pepper, and salt; stir until the honey is dissolved and the marinade is uniform.
  • Add the chicken thighs to the bowl and rub the marinade over them so each piece is well coated. Set aside to marinate for at least 30 minutes.
  •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a baking tray with aluminum foil and arrange the marinated chicken thighs in a single layer on the tray.
  • Bake in the center of the oven for about 40 minutes, until the skin is golden brown and slightly charred and the chicken is cooked through.
  • If the surface is getting too dark before the chicken is fully cooked, cover loosely with aluminum foil and continue baking until done.
  • Remove from the oven and serve immediately.

Notes

  • You may cover the chicken with aluminum foil to prevent the surface from getting too dark.
  • Covering can be done midway through baking if the surface darkens before the inside is cooked.
